Demonstrated ability to operate powered industrial reach truck, forklift, tugger, and … Web12 Apr 2024 · Under standard number 29 CFR 1910.178(q)(7), OSHA requires pre-use safety inspections for all powered industrial trucks. This means that an operator has to inspect a forklift prior to using it, ensuring that it’s in proper working order. If the forklift is operated on a round-the-clock basis, it has to be inspected after every shift.
